Brian Fitzgerald

Senior Advisor, Business Strategy

Brian Fitzgerald is the Senior Advisor for Business Strategy for the Media Education Lab.  For over three decades, Fitzgerald has been a visionary, product creator, and leader at the intersection of digital products, media production, and learning. To the lab, he brings a fresh perspective, along with his expertise on how to bring ideas to life and to market, and how to develop high impact products, businesses, communities and learning experiences. Throughout his career, Fitzgerald has developed consumer digital products that have reached hundreds of millions of people worldwide, has taken products from zero to hundreds of millions of users, and has operated in businesses from start up through billions of revenue. Most recently, he was Co-Founder and CEO of Tinkergarten, a platform, training, content and curriculum company that built an ecosystem of teachers to facilitate novel outdoor play-based learning experiences for kids and families nationwide, and was later acquired by Highlights for Children. Prior to that, he held roles as VP of Product at NYC-based Knewton (a pioneer in AI-driven, adaptive learning), and was the VP/Intrapreneur of Audible Education (acquired by Amazon). Fitzgerald was a key player on the startup team that developed Rocketmail (acquired by Yahoo), and he later launched 50+ Yahoo products in leadership roles in Silicon Valley and London. Deeply committed to Media and AI literacy, Fitzgerald served on the Board of Directors of the Just Think Foundation, a pioneer in the Media Literacy movement. He holds a BA in Entrepreneurship from Babson College and an MA in Instructional Technology from Columbia Teachers College.
